T8314C

The T8314C is a Trusted Fibre TX/RX Unit with conformal coating, manufactured by ICS Triplex / Rockwell Automation for the Trusted T8000 Safety Instrumented System (SIS). It is a ruggedised, coated variant of the standard T8314, providing enhanced protection against moisture, dust, chemical vapours, and condensation in harsh industrial environments.

  • Purpose: Convert copper Expander Bus (IMB) signals to single‑mode fibre for long‑distance TMR communication (up to 10 km)

  • Coating: Conformal coated PCB (acrylic resin) for harsh environments

  • Architecture: TMR Grey Channel (3 independent units per link)

  • Safety: IEC 61508 SIL 3 / SIL 4 certified

  • Max Distance: 10 km (single‑mode fibre, 9/125 µm)

  • Data Rate: 100 Mbps full‑duplex


2. Product Overview

The T8314C is a DIN‑rail mountable, ruggedised fibre transceiver with:
  • Conformal coated PCB assembly (improved humidity/chemical resistance)

  • Dual 24 V DC diode‑ORed redundant power inputs

  • SC fibre connectors (Tx/Rx) for single‑mode fibre

  • 100 Mbps copper‑to‑fibre signal conversion for Expander Bus

  • Extended temperature range vs standard T8314

  • Low power consumption (≤1.7 W)

It operates in pairs: one T8314C at the controller end (copper → fibre), one at the remote expander end (fibre → copper). For full TMR safety, three independent T8314C pairs are used (Grey Channel isolation).

3. Specifications

3.1 Mechanical

  • Form Factor: DIN‑rail mount (EN 60715)

  • Dimensions (H×W×D): 125 mm × 35 mm × 110 mm

  • Weight: 0.8 kg (1.76 lbs)

  • Enclosure: Industrial plastic, IP30

  • PCB Protection: Conformal coated (acrylic resin)

  • Connectors:

    • Fibre: SC/PC (Tx / Rx)

    • Power: 6‑pin terminal block

    • IMB: 9‑pin D‑sub

3.2 Electrical

  • Supply Voltage: 20–32 V DC (nominal 24 V DC)

  • Power Input: Dual, diode‑ORed (redundant)

  • Power Consumption: ≤1.7 W

  • Copper Interface: Expander Bus (IMB), differential

  • Fibre Interface: 100 Mbps, single‑mode

  • Transmit Power: ≥ –15 dBm

  • Receive Sensitivity: ≤ –28 dBm

  • Isolation: 2500 V DC (copper ↔ fibre)

3.3 Fibre Optic

  • Fibre Type: Single‑mode (9/125 µm)

  • Connector: SC (Subscriber Connector)

  • Max Distance: 10 km (link budget: 13 dB)

  • Wavelength: 1310 nm

3.4 Environmental (Enhanced for T8314C)

  • Operating Temp: –40 °C to +70 °C (–40 °F to 158 °F)

  • Storage Temp: –40 °C to +85 °C (–40 °F to 185 °F)

  • Humidity: 5–95 % RH, non‑condensing

  • Altitude: ≤ 2000 m

  • Vibration: IEC 60068‑2‑6 (1 g, 10–150 Hz)

  • Shock: IEC 60068‑2‑27 (15 g, 11 ms)

  • Coating Benefit: Withstands condensation, salt mist, and chemical vapours (e.g., H₂S, ammonia)

3.5 Performance

  • Data Rate: 100 Mbps full‑duplex

  • Latency: < 1 µs

  • Bit Error Rate (BER): < 10⁻¹²

  • Channels: 3 independent (Grey Channel for TMR)


4. Front Panel & Connectors

4.1 Front Panel (LEDs)

  • PWR (Green): On = 24 V DC OK; Off = No power

  • LINK (Green): On = Fibre link up; Flashing = Data activity

  • FAULT (Red): On = Link loss / power fault / signal error

4.2 Front Connectors

  • SC‑Tx: Fibre transmit (to remote Rx)

  • SC‑Rx: Fibre receive (from remote Tx)

4.3 Rear Connectors

  • PWR: 6‑pin terminal block (24 V DC, redundant)

  • IMB: 9‑pin D‑sub (Expander Bus copper interface)


5. Compatibility & System Architecture

5.1 Compatible Controllers

  • T8100: Trusted Processor Chassis

  • T8400: Trusted Controller Chassis

5.2 Compatible Expander Modules

  • T8310: Expander Processor

  • T8311C: Expander Interface Module

  • T8312‑4 / T8312‑7: Expander Adaptor Units

5.3 Compatible Expander Chassis

  • T8300: 6U Expander Chassis (14 I/O slots)

5.4 TMR System Topology

  • Local End: T8311C → T8312 → 3 × T8314C (copper → fibre)

  • Fibre Link: 3 × single‑mode fibres (10 km max, routed separately for isolation)

  • Remote End: 3 × T8314C (fibre → copper) → T8312 → T8300


6. Installation

6.1 DIN‑Rail Mounting

  1. Clip T8314C onto standard DIN rail (top first, then bottom).

  2. Push down until latch clicks (secure).

  3. Mount in well‑ventilated area; avoid direct heat/condensation.

6.2 Power Wiring

  1. Connect 24 V DC to PWR terminal block (redundant inputs).

  2. Use 18–22 AWG stranded wire; torque to 0.5–0.6 Nm.

  3. Verify PWR LED is ON after power‑up.

6.3 Copper (IMB) Connection

  1. Connect TC‑301 copper cable to IMB D‑sub on T8314C rear.

  2. Connect other end to T8312‑4 / T8312‑7 ODU port.

  3. Tighten D‑sub screws (hand‑tight only).

6.4 Fibre Connection

  1. Clean SC connectors with lint‑free cloth + isopropyl alcohol.

  2. Insert Tx fibre → SC‑Tx; Rx fibre → SC‑Rx.

  3. Push until click (positive lock).

  4. At remote end, cross‑connect (local Tx → remote Rx; local Rx → remote Tx).

  5. Verify LINK LED steady ON after 10–30 seconds.

6.5 TMR Installation Note

  • Use three T8314C units per TMR link; route fibre cables separately to avoid common‑mode faults.


7. Operation & Diagnostics

  • Power‑up: PWR ON; LINK flashes during sync (10–30 s).

  • Normal Operation: PWR + LINK steady GREEN; FAULT OFF.

  • Fault Conditions:

    • FAULT ON: Fibre link loss, power failure, or signal error.

    • LINK Flashing: Normal data activity.

  • Diagnostics: Faults logged to system HMI; LEDs provide local status.


8. Maintenance & Troubleshooting

8.1 Routine Maintenance (Harsh Environment Focus)

  • Quarterly: Check LEDs; inspect SC connectors for dirt/corrosion.

  • Annually: Clean SC connectors; verify DIN rail/wiring tightness; check conformal coating for damage.

8.2 Common Issues

  • PWR LED Off: Check 24 V DC supply; verify redundant wiring.

  • LINK LED Off: Clean SC connectors; check fibre continuity; swap Tx/Rx.

  • FAULT LED On: Replace T8314C; inspect fibre for breaks/bends.

  • Intermittent Link: Check fibre bend radius (min 30 mm); re‑seat connectors.


9. Safety & Compliance

  • Install only in Trusted T8000 SIS environments.

  • Comply with IEC 61508 SIL 3 / SIL 4 system requirements.

  • Use only single‑mode 9/125 µm fibre; avoid multi‑mode.

  • Certifications: CE, UL, CSA, ATEX II 3G Ex ec IIC T4 Gc, IECEx, CCC (China).
